Start With the Duty, Not the Size
The first distinction is whether the set will provide standby power or prime power.
A standby generator is intended to support the site when the mains supply fails. It must start reliably, transfer the load safely and maintain essential operations until the utility supply returns.
A prime-rated generator is designed for applications where it may operate as the principal source of power. This places a different demand on the set, particularly where running hours, fuel use and load profile are concerned.
These are not interchangeable requirements. Selecting the correct duty rating is as important as selecting the right engine brand.

A Complete Generator Set Specification
The engine is central to the generator set, but it is not the entire system. EA Power’s Perkins sets can be specified with a brushless alternator, control panel, protective features and a soundproof canopy arrangement. Options such as bunded base fuel tanks, forklift pockets, lifting points, lockable fuel filling and cable-entry provisions help ensure the unit works in the intended environment.
The right specification should also account for access for servicing, cooling airflow, exhaust routing, fuel storage and future maintenance.
Engineering Before Assumption
A generator that is too large may run inefficiently at low load. One that is too small may struggle with starting currents or fail to support the full essential load. Neither outcome is acceptable when power continuity matters.
